Daily Responsibilities
Day-to-day, Customer Service Agents handle questions from providers about benefits and claims. Fast, accurate data entry is a primary duty throughout the shift.
Writing clear, compliant communication for internal and external parties features strongly. You must also perform eligibility and benefits verification consistently.
The job involves using Microsoft Office tools and managing several web-enabled platforms. Good computer skills are necessary for maintaining productivity.
Attention to detail and the ability to resolve queries with minimal supervision help agents excel. Soft skills like active listening are also crucial in daily interactions.
Collaboration with internal teams is encouraged, building efficiency and teamwork for optimal results. Quality of work and speed are essential performance indicators.
